Transaction 905ac1717c739b62649c103c8d3533b36d2b980243fc6aebcc4e13a0e237ea40

1 Input
2 Outputs
  • 905ac1717c739b62649c103c8d3533b36d2b980243fc6aebcc4e13a0e237ea40:0
  • value  244964
    address  1EcQw9igikKLQ3TRFfAjFBFCPjZtmtfoSy
  • 905ac1717c739b62649c103c8d3533b36d2b980243fc6aebcc4e13a0e237ea40:1
  • value  1525790
    address  1PGMpL9rVBbSmSvWRVQuHNDg1xGTrHo93E